Output 752314f021ec988a424d391f2ef0ae90993d19e545f4f121d70eb5cb4baf1cbc:4

value
27824919
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7107c50b6b51782abeed9b8926d8e10f4047c9c OP_EQUAL
address
3QDNaNB84UerHGi6NsqYXisac7JgxEwMGU
transaction
752314f021ec988a424d391f2ef0ae90993d19e545f4f121d70eb5cb4baf1cbc
spent
false

78 Sat Ranges